> Just to mention that I am using Ya-Cassandra PDO driver but I think the issue
> has nothing to do with.
> We are running multiple workers which is basically an infinite loop and keeps
> inserting data into Cassandra. For a while everything runs fine but I keep
> getting "You have not logged in" for a batch of inserts and then again
> everything runs smoothly. This is happening very frequently.
> Additional info:
> Connection management - I have static class variable for the connection and
> the connection itself is persistent. So, the class variable is assigned
> connection only the first time and after that it is reused.
> Cluster information - 3 nodes having v2.0.8 and 1 node v2.0.9
